How to be productive in college?

To succeed in college, productivity is the fundamental and efficient skill you ought to acquire. Being productive necessitates that you are able to balance yourself between your social, personal and school life. The key to achieving productivity is being stable. Additionally, for you to succeed in college, you ought to have something which inspires you and makes you do your best to be whoever you want to be when you grow up. Life in college comes with many responsibilities and one ought to be accountable for theirs. However, some students want to enjoy themselves and leave their studies for a later time which eventually gives them poor grades. To be a productive student, consider the following tips:

•    Set goals. Setting goals enable you to focus on what you want to achieve thus allow you to do your best in making this happen. Additionally, setting goals acts as a motivational tool. They encourage you to work hard to succeed. However, to succeed, you ought to set realistic and achievable goals. Do not set many goals as you can easily give up on trying to achieve one of them.

•    Develop a schedule. Time management is a factor many students find hard to manage. Developing a schedule allows you to plan everything as well as allocate time for everything. This will enable you to balance yourself between your personal life, your studies, and your social life. Additionally, having a schedule reduces the likelihood of getting stressed since you will have the ability to control and manage your time.

•    Keep a done list.
Once you have developed a schedule, it is crucial that you note what you have done. This will enable you to save time to do other things and not dwell on the same activity. A done list will help you keep track of what you have done and what you have not. Additionally, when you achieve something, you ought to include it in your done list. This will help you focus on achieving others.

•    Create a better study environment. To be able to grasp something during your studies, it is essential that you create a better study environment. Ensure you study in a clean room or space. Also, certify that you study in a comfortable and quiet place. It will allow you to enjoy your studying. It is also important to have your goals nearby to keep you motivated while studying. They will motivate you to carry on whenever you feel like giving up. Moreover, it is fundamental that you avoid distractions while studying such as your phone. They can easily lure you away from your studies. Ensure that your study environment is free from sources of distraction.

•    Take study breaks. It is essential that you take study breaks while studying. This will allow you to relax your mind and body and resume later feeling refreshed. Taking study breaks such as having a snack or taking a walk also increases the chances of being productive. Therefore, ensure that you do not study for longer hours and exhaust your body.

•    Strive to be an early riser. Some students prefer studying till late in the night. However, being an early riser greatly works since you get up feeling ready and enthusiastic about the day. Being an early riser also allows you to study in a quiet environment since people are not noisy in the morning like at night. To be a productive student you need to ensure that you go to bed early, have enough sleep and wake up early. Being an early riser will enable you to accomplish most of your tasks early and have time to rest during the day.

•    Surround yourself with people who inspire you. The people you surround yourself with can either amend you or destroy you. Some people seem to have given up on life and thus view themselves having no future. Others seem to have a purpose in life and set themselves to achieving their goals. When you surround yourself with such people they will help make you have a positive perception of life and influence you to never give up.

•    Exercise in the morning. Exercising in the morning allows you to feel energetic and ready for the day. Additionally, exercising in the morning keeps you motivated during the day.

Finally

In conclusion, to succeed in college, you need to acquire the skill of productivity. Life in college comes with a lot of responsibilities. You have to strive to balance yourself between your personal, social and academic life. This is the key to achieving productivity.
